Business growth depends heavily on having the right people in the right roles. As companies expand, enter new markets, launch new services, or increase operations, hiring the right talent becomes essential. However, recruitment can be time-consuming and challenging, especially in competitive industries. This is where recruitment agencies play a valuable role in helping businesses grow efficiently.
One of the biggest ways recruitment agencies support growth is by reducing hiring time. Vacant positions can slow down projects, affect productivity, and limit business expansion. Recruitment agencies maintain extensive talent databases and professional networks, allowing them to quickly identify qualified candidates. Faster hiring helps businesses maintain momentum and achieve their growth objectives without delays.
Recruitment agencies also improve the quality of hires. Experienced recruiters understand industry requirements, skill expectations, and market trends. Through structured sourcing, screening, and candidate evaluation, they help businesses find professionals who are not only technically qualified but also aligned with company culture. Better hiring decisions lead to stronger teams and improved business performance.
Access to specialised talent is another major advantage. Many businesses struggle to find experienced professionals for IT recruitment, sales hiring, executive search, BPO recruitment, and leadership positions. Recruitment agencies have access to both active and passive candidates, helping companies fill specialised roles that may be difficult to source internally.
As businesses grow, hiring needs often increase. Managing large-scale recruitment internally can place significant pressure on HR teams. Recruitment agencies provide scalable hiring solutions, supporting bulk recruitment, expansion projects, and ongoing workforce requirements. This allows internal teams to focus on business operations while recruitment experts manage talent acquisition.
Cost efficiency is another way recruitment agencies contribute to growth. Poor hiring decisions, lengthy vacancies, and repeated recruitment efforts can be expensive. By improving hiring accuracy and reducing recruitment timelines, agencies help companies lower overall hiring costs and improve workforce productivity.
Recruitment agencies also provide valuable market insights. They understand salary trends, candidate expectations, industry demand, and hiring competition. These insights help businesses create competitive offers and make informed workforce decisions.
For companies entering new regions or industries, recruitment agencies offer local market expertise and talent access. This is especially beneficial for businesses expanding into new cities, hiring remote employees, or exploring overseas recruitment opportunities.
In addition, recruitment agencies often assist with interview coordination, candidate communication, offer management, and onboarding support. This creates a smoother hiring experience and improves candidate engagement throughout the recruitment process.
In conclusion, recruitment agencies do much more than fill vacancies. They help businesses hire faster, access better talent, improve workforce quality, and support long-term growth.
